Transaction 1598415de4fd89cbdd9a8e8ad6427eee01bc9827991bd547e3b984ddc52e80a9
1 Input
1 Output
-
1598415de4fd89cbdd9a8e8ad6427eee01bc9827991bd547e3b984ddc52e80a9:0
- value
- 7750263
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 240059bff2cbf7e299ddda898cdbb4ac0c840a55 OP_EQUAL
- address
- 34yNforq21J7o8DcwFvRmRtMe3hv57VwTk